Visualizzazione dei risultati da 1 a 6 su 6

Discussione: suono

  1. #1
    Utente di HTML.it
    Registrato dal
    Jan 2002
    Messaggi
    332

    suono

    http://flash-mx.html.it/movies/view_movie.asp?id=710
    Salve come faccio a fare si che il suono di questo filmato si sente al infinito?
    ho inserito:
    brano.start(0.9999);
    ma non continua al infinito
    che codice devo inserire? grazie

  2. #2
    Imposta dal pannello proprietà, cliccando sul frame che contiene il suono, il numero dei cicli a 99999 volte...

    praticamente all'infinito anche se in realtà non lo è...


    CIAUZ



    RAY
    L'ignorante dice... Il colto confuta... Il saggio riflette.

  3. #3
    Utente di HTML.it
    Registrato dal
    Jan 2002
    Messaggi
    332
    ma il suono e richiamato dal codice actionscript, quindi e da modificare il codice?
    ecco il codice:
    onClipEvent (load) {

    //punto di inizio (arresto del trascinamento allo 0), della linea scorrimento (in _x pixel su stage).
    minimo = 1;

    // lunghezza massima della linea scorrimento (in pixel).
    massimo = 200;
    percent = Math.floor((_x-minimo)/(massimo-minimo)*100);

    //Creazione dell'attachSound tramite l'oggetto Sound e linkaggio con identificatore "suono".
    Brano = new Sound();
    Brano.loadSound("Balli di Gruppo - La duena delo swing.mp3", true); // Caricamento in streaming

    // Volume stabilito alla partenza del filmato.
    volume = 50;
    Brano.setVolume(volume);

    // Partenza del brano dopo il riempimento del buffer (riproduzione = 1 sola volta).
    Brano.start(0,1);
    Brano.onSoundComplete = function () {
    _root.tutto.puls.gotoAndPlay (2); // Ripristino del pulsante in posizione PLAY.
    }
    }
    // Definizione del trascinameto cursore volume.
    onClipEvent (mouseMove) {
    if (trascinamento == 1) {
    _x = _root._xmouse+numeroVisibile;
    }
    if (_x>massimo) {
    _x = massimo;
    }
    if (_x<minimo) {
    _x = minimo;
    }
    // Numeri crescenti allo spostamento del cursore [(visibili nel campo dinamico (nome_var quanto)].
    quanto = Math.floor((_x-minimo)/(massimo-minimo)*100);

    // Calcola dinamicamente il numero visibile alla percentuale effettiva del volume, in ogni momento o spostamento.
    Brano.setVolume(quanto);
    updateAfterEvent(); // ricalcola il numero in base al nuovo spostamento.
    }

    questo è il codice del filmato scaricato da internet
    ora io vorrei che questo suono venisse riprodotto
    piu' volte, ecco che cosa ho cambiato:
    Brano.start(0,9999);
    ma facendo questo cambiamento il brano viene riprodotto una sola volta che cosa è da cambiare? grazie.ciao

  4. #4
    Utente di HTML.it L'avatar di NAP
    Registrato dal
    Jan 2001
    Messaggi
    4,398
    Ciao,

    hai scaricato un mio lavoro e mi sembra doveroso intervenire in prima persona.

    Ti ringrazio per avermi fatto notare che ho fatto confusione nel commento e non solo... Commentavo un attachSound che non esiste ed è proprio lo start che ti ha tratto in inganno. Col loadSound non è necessario; parte da sé.

    Ti riscrivo il tutto, rivisto e corretto, con l'aggiunta di quello che chiedi: la reinizializzazione del brano:

    onClipEvent (load) {
    minimo = 1;
    massimo = 200;
    //Creazione dell'oggetto Sound
    Brano = new Sound();
    //Parametri per il loadSound (caricamento in streaming)
    Brano.loadSound("Balli di Gruppo - La duena delo swing.mp3", true);
    //Volume stabilito alla partenza del filmato. volume = 50;
    Brano.setVolume(volume);
    //Per la reinizializzazione perpetua
    Brano.onSoundComplete = function () {
    Brano.loadSound ("Balli di Gruppo - La duena delo swing.mp3", true);
    }
    }
    //Definizione del trascinameto cursore volume.
    onClipEvent (mouseMove) {
    if (trascinamento == 1) {
    _x = _root._xmouse+numeroVisibile;
    }
    if (_x>massimo) {
    _x = massimo;
    }
    if (_x<minimo) {
    _x = minimo;
    }
    quanto = Math.floor((_x-minimo)/(massimo-minimo)*100);
    Brano.setVolume(quanto);
    updateAfterEvent();
    }


    Enjoy !

    NAP
    A volte la diplomazia va condita con un pizzico di siluri fotonici. (K. Janeway)

  5. #5
    Utente di HTML.it L'avatar di NAP
    Registrato dal
    Jan 2001
    Messaggi
    4,398
    Ho eliminato anche l'azione che riportava il pulsante in posizione PLAY, in quanto, con il brano in esecuzione continua, non occorre.

    Se vuoi eliminare anche Il pulsante STOP, allora cancella direttamente la sua clip (scelta sconsigliata).

    NAP
    A volte la diplomazia va condita con un pizzico di siluri fotonici. (K. Janeway)

  6. #6
    Utente di HTML.it
    Registrato dal
    Jan 2002
    Messaggi
    332
    thank you.ciao

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.